i personally thought anderson was better than colon. however that is very debatable. if colon starts of kelly or wally i'll be furious.

Anderson had much more talent than Colon IMO.  But Colon was and always has been "fully bought in" to Frank's system, I'm not sure that was always the case with Ron and probably a big reason why he left.

But starting those guys was really insignificant.  It was pretty clear he just used a 4 man rotation at the 4/5 spots with all those guys getting about the same amount of minutes on average and the "hot hand" getting more minutes depending on how they were playing, etc, with Kent and to a lesser extent Samuels coming out on top. 

Kent 23 MPG
Samuels 20 MPG
Colon 18 MPG
Anderson 18 MPG

I would expect to see something similar this year, with the goal being Judge eventually progressing to maybe 25 MPG.  Kelly is a bit of a wildcard, but I'd guess he and Colon getting around the same as Colon and Anderson b/c Frank will want to keep the big bodies fresh.  Then Samuels about the same; if he gets some minutes at the 3 at times depending on match-ups maybe approaching 25 MPG or so.

Henriquez is hard to figure, but if he gets over 7-8 MPG I'll be very surprised.

Its pretty clear to see why Anderson left when looking at that; he probably saw the writing on the wall.  He seemed to be in and out of Frank's doghouse with the most fluctuation in minutes and seemed to struggle buying in completely to what Frank was selling.  With 3 more bigs coming in and only 1 leaving, I'm sure his perception was that his minutes would be the ones to decrease (whether that is reality or not) and he bolted.
